Sao Tome and Principe - Import of Cold Rolled Iron or Non-Alloy Steel Not in Coils, of a Width of 600 mm or More, Thickness of 0.5-1 mm and Minimum Yield Point Not Exceeding 275 Mpa
Since 2014, Sao Tome and Principe Import of Cold Rolled Iron or Non-Alloy Steel Not in Coils, of a Width of 600 mm or More, Thickness of 0.5-1 mm and Minimum Yield Point Not Exceeding 275 Mpa fell by 17.7%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 125 among other countries in Import of Cold Rolled Iron or Non-Alloy Steel Not in Coils, of a Width of 600 mm or More, Thickness of 0.5-1 mm and Minimum Yield Point Not Exceeding 275 Mpa with $8,240.96. Sao Tome and Principe is overtaken by Guinea, which was number 124 at $10,453 and is followed by French Polynesia at $7,867. Germany ranked the highest with $45,308,816.49 in 2019, a decrease of 10.6% versus 2018. Czech Republic, Poland and Pakistan resp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Azerbaijan witnessed the best average annual growth at +418.6% per year, while Yemen witnessed the worst performance at -83% per year.
